The Car-
In 1981 Ford had an idea, they
wanted to create a European styled car with Superior handling, braking,
and the power of a V-8 in a turbo 4cyl. car. In 1984, they did. The Ford
Special Vehicle Operations built less than 10,000 of these cars from 1984-1986.
Ford did this to show the world that FoMoCo. was back into racing. This
also showed that the Mustang could still perform without a V8, which Ford
predicted at the time (1984) would be gone in 6 or 7 years due to fuel
and emission concerns (boy were they wrong). This also put an end to the
rumor that the Fox bodied Mustang was going to be replaced by the front
wheel drive Mazda designed PROBE. The car was successful by Fords standards,
outselling their goal (and essentially paying for itself) by about one
thousand cars. Unfortunately the Mustang GT 5.0 was faster in a straight
line, and about 8 thousand dollars cheaper, so it out sold the SVO by quite
a margin. By this time Ford decided to drop production on the cars, a sad
day for the SVO lovers. The SVO legend lives on with the SVO team creating
performance parts for all Mustangs, and other Ford products. Ford has also
produced numerous Performance editions of their most popular vehicle, such
as the Taurus SHO, the Ford Lightning, the Ranger SVT, and the Contour
SVT. They also have continued the tradition of making the Ford Mustang
the best sports car a person can buy.
